hydration-dim-ui is a confirmed malicious npm package (MAL-2026-14430) that steals credentials and exfiltrates sensitive data (malicious version 1.0.0). Do not install it — remove it immediately and rotate any exposed credentials.

What this malware does

[email protected] presents itself as a calendar-day math utility, but its main entry dist/index.mjs runs at import time: it chmod 0755's dist/internal/math-calc.dat and spawns it detached. math-calc.dat is a Linux x86_64 ELF implant (self-labeled 'RedShell' / 'SECURE_BEACON') that connects to hardcoded C2 217.60.77.63 to provide an interactive reverse shell, bulk file exfiltration via 'POST /api/extract-receive HTTP/1.1' framed with BIGEXTRACT_START/FILE/BIGEXTRACT_END markers, SOCKS5 proxying, and port forwarding. The implant contains built-in commands to harvest SSH keys, credentials, and clipboard contents, and a stager path that curls additional ELF or shellcode blobs from http://217.60.77.63/Others/<name> and /SC/<name>, chmod +x's them, and executes them (including a memfd_create-based fileless variant via python3 syscall(319)). A /redshell persist command writes ~/.config/systemd/user/svc-update.service (Description='System Update Service', Restart=always) and enables it via systemctl --user, giving the RAT reboot-persistent execution under a deceptive service name. The JS surface is cover: daymath.mjs is pure JS with a no-op _ensureEngine() stub, the ELF provides no math and is never called from JS, index.mjs frames the binary as a 'native math accelerator' with SHA-256 integrity theatre, and README refers to a mismatched filename ('calc-cache.bin' vs actual 'math-calc.dat') to obscure the ELF. The package is documented to be pulled transitively via svelte-dim-ui, so a single install/import chain drops a fully functional backdoor on the installer's host.

  2. If you installed it — respond

    hydration-dim-ui is built to steal secrets, so assume every credential the build or runtime could read is compromised. Remove it from your project and lockfile, then rotate ALL exposed secrets — npm/registry tokens, cloud keys, CI/CD secrets, SSH keys, and any .env values — from a known-clean machine. Audit logs for unauthorized use of those credentials.
